Factory demolition services involve the careful dismantling and removal of industrial buildings, manufacturing plants, and other large-scale commercial facilities. These projects often require specialized equipment and experienced contractors to safely break down structures that can be extensive and complex. The process includes clearing the site of machinery, debris, and remaining materials, ensuring the area is prepared for future development or repurposing. Professional factory demolition aims to manage the entire process efficiently while minimizing disruption to surrounding properties and adhering to safety standards.

This service helps address common problems faced by property owners and developers, such as dealing with outdated or abandoned industrial sites that are no longer in use. Removing these structures can eliminate hazards like unstable buildings or hazardous materials, making the site safer for future use. Factory demolition also clears the way for new construction projects, whether for commercial, residential, or mixed-use developments. By removing large, obsolete facilities, property owners can avoid ongoing maintenance costs and liability issues associated with unused industrial structures.

Typically, factory demolition services are utilized for properties that housed manufacturing plants, warehouses, or large industrial complexes. These sites are often found in areas with a history of industrial activity or in locations targeted for redevelopment. Industrial buildings tend to be larger and more complex than residential or small commercial structures, requiring specialized expertise and equipment. The overview below groups typical Factory Demolition proj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Lafayette, IN.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Small-Scale Demolition - Typical costs range from $250 to $600 for minor projects like removing a single wall or small structure.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the size and materials involved.

Medium Demolition Projects - Costs generally fall between $1,000 and $3,000 for more extensive work such as partial building removal or interior gut-outs. Larger, more complex projects can reach $5,000+ in some cases.

Full Building Demolition - Complete demolition of a small commercial or residential building often costs $10,000 to $30,000, with prices varying based on size, location, and debris removal needs. Most projects in this category tend to fall in the middle to upper end of this range.

Specialized or Complex Demolition - Projects involving hazardous materials or structural challenges can exceed $50,000, though these are less common. Local contractors provide estimates based on specific project details and site conditions.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
